Output 7f62c1823f5095bcf87c4a3145592ad71ada3a0006aacf2953331dd742a85351:0

value
4608324
script pubkey
OP_HASH160 OP_PUSHBYTES_20 943e92736defc210f5441861d40eacb196c886c7 OP_EQUAL
address
3FCrtX2hUHEzqFngqnhyYzULXEwo9jxkfU
transaction
7f62c1823f5095bcf87c4a3145592ad71ada3a0006aacf2953331dd742a85351
spent
true